Abstract

Statement of the problem. Capital costs of construction and operation of heating networks are largely determined by the length and branching of the system, which mainly depend on the layout of cities. In this regard, there is a need to study the impact of the location of functional areas of ci­ties on the main indicators of developing heating systems. Results and conclusions. The existing dependences of the study of the influence of planning decisions on the trace of the heat network on the enlarged indicators are considered, their advantages and disadvantages are noted, as well as possible calculation errors in relation to the design data, which allowed one to increase the accuracy of the calculation. Based on the numerical study, it was confirmed that there is an increase in the material characteristics of the removal of the heat source from the center of the heat load. The discrepancy between the results of the optimization of the network trace based on the considered single parameters for different planning of the heat supply area is identified. The conclusion was made that getting a full insight into the efficiency of the system is possible only when taking into account several parameters and their relative importance.
